Jason Joseph Aubin

June 20, 1973 — February 12, 2023

Gulfport

Jason Joseph Aubin, 49, resident of Gulfport, MS used up the last of his nine lives on February 12, 2023, in a tragic work accident.  He was born June 20th, 1973 in Fall River, Massachusetts to Romelle Page and Richard Aubin. 

He is preceded in death by his grandparents, Louis Gonsalves, Antonette and Hershel Richards, Irene and Joesph Aubin, Kyle Beach, and dad, Burnis Page.  He is survived by his mother, Romelle Page; father, Richard Aubin; children, Georgianna Aubin, Helena Aubin, Christian Mills, and Natalie Mills; siblings Tammy (Danny) Dedeaux, Adam (Angela) Page, Sarah (Jason) Albritton, Leah (Christopher) Riordan, Joey Bernard, Michael Bernard, Bryan Bernard along with numerous loved aunts, uncles, cousins, nieces, nephews, and his wife of 7 years, Delisa Miller. 

With a personality that was larger than life, Jason had the innate ability to charm anyone he met. Perhaps it was the twinkle in his eyes, his beautiful smile, or just the aura of charisma that drew people from all walks of life to him.  In high school, he might be remembered as Mr. Harrison Central 1992 (AKA Hoba).  At work, he might have been a dashing waiter at a fine dining establishment or the daring and bold billboard installer to a hard-working welder who was quick to make a joke to lighten up the day.  No matter where he traveled in life, he magnetically pulled others to him. 

Jason was a dedicated family man and would take any opportunity to spend time with his loved ones.  He was completely enamored with his children, loving them in the most passionate and selfless of ways.  He truly fits the cliché of being one to give the shirt off his back to help those he cherished.  The family will remember Jason as a jokester with a ginormous heart and an infectious laugh.  At one moment, he would make them shake their heads at his antics.  The next, he would offer big bear hugs holding you tight while saying, "My little bunny rabbit."  He would always put on a brave face when you needed a shoulder to cry on and he would bring the fists out when someone needed a good "can of whoop ass."  

He was his son's best fishing buddy, a sounding board to his daughters, one of his mother's sweethearts, the life of any party, his sister's partner in crime, and his whole family's steadfast friend.  He was the source of countless years of smiles and laughter.  As he is remembered he will no doubt be the source of countless more.  He will always be remembered as a loving father of four.  May he rest in power in God's hands and always fly high.

Visitation will be held on Friday, February 17, 2023 at 10:00 am followed by a memorial service at 11:00 am at Bradford O’Keefe Funeral Home, O'Neal Road Chapel, Gulfport, MS.
